Open Graph Meta

Description

The Open Graph protocol enables any web page to become a rich object in a social graph. For instance, this is used on Facebook to allow any web page to have the same functionality as any other object on Facebook.

To turn your posts and pages into graph objects, the plugin add the following metadata to webpage header:
og:title – The title of your post/page.
og:description – The excerpt of your post/page.
og:image – URL of featured image (if exists) which represent your post/page.
og:site_name – The title of website.
og:url – The canonical URL of your post/page.

Installation

  1. Upload folder “og-meta” (and its content) into your WordPress plugin folder (normally it is /wp-content/plugins/).
  2. Go to WordPress admin area and activate the plugin in plugin sections (like you do for any other plugins).
